Golden Eagle baseball team announces open registration for two fall camps

COOKEVILLE, Tenn. – One of the best baseball camps around is back and better than ever as the Golden Eagle Baseball School announced the opening of registration for its fall camps.

The trademark of the Golden Eagle Baseball School, the Fall High School Elite Camp is set for Saturday, Sept. 19, kicking off at 9 a.m. and running until the conclusion of instruction.

For just the second time in its history, the Golden Eagle Baseball School will also host a Friday Night Lights Camp under the lights of Bush Stadium at the Averitt Express Baseball Complex. Set for Friday, Oct. 2, the camp will run from 5 p.m. until 10 p.m.

Fans can get a head start to the Friday Night Lights Camp by watching the Golden Eagle baseball team practice at 2:30 p.m.

Both camps are intended for high school-level players and the cost for each camp is $125 per attendee.
